#f6a36b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6a36b is composed of 96.5% red, 63.9%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.7% magenta, 56.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 24.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 69.2%. #f6a36b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d6 with #ed4700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#f6a36b color description : Soft orange.

#f6a36b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f6a36b has RGB values of R:246, G:163,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.57,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16163691.

Shades and Tints of #f6a36b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120801 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6a36b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b0ad is the less saturated color, while #fca265 is the most saturated one.
